Irritable Bowel Syndrome Symptoms, Treatment for Irritable Bowel Syndrome

Irritable bowel syndrome, usually called IBS, is the most common disorder physicians see today, affecting 1 in 5 adults. Symptoms of IBS include abdominal pain, discomfort and bloating, distention, nausea, flatulence and intolerance to certain foods. It can present as diarrhea, constipation, or may alternate between the two.
